La Vilaine is a notable river in western France, particularly in the Brittany region, flowing through Rennes. Its history is rich; it served as a natural border between ancient tribes, namely the Venetes and Namnets. La Vilaine was France's first canalized river in the late 1500s, boosting trade between the Atlantic and the Channel. Key attractions include scenic views along its banks, historical ports like La Roche-Bernard, and the lively local culture. Visitors can engage in walking, cycling, and boating activities along the river. There are no admission fees, and the area is accessible all year round, with various local facilities available.
